Seeking an experienced WebCenter Content SOA Administrator with 6 to 11 years of experience in managing enterprise middleware and content management environments. The candidate will lead administration and support activities for Oracle WebCenter Content (UCM), Oracle SOA Suite, OSB, and WebLogic platforms, oversee deployments, upgrades, patching, performance tuning, and incident management across production and non-production environments. The role requires driving operational excellence, ensuring high availability, providing technical leadership, coordinating with stakeholders, and mentoring team members to maintain stable, secure, and scalable middleware and integration platforms.
Key Responsibilities:
- Lead administration, maintenance, and support activities for Oracle WebCenter Content, SOA Suite, OSB, and WebLogic environments.
- Manage deployments, upgrades, patching, migrations, and workplace configurations.
- Administer WebCenter Content repositories, security policies, metadata configurations, and workflows.
- Support and maintain Oracle SOA Suite components including BPEL, Mediator, OSB, and Enterprise Manager.
- Drive performance tuning, capacity planning, and system optimization across middleware platforms.
- Ensure high availability, security, backup, recovery, and disaster recovery readiness.
- Lead incident, problem, change, and release management activities.
- Coordinate with application, infrastructure, database, and business teams for issue resolution and platform support.
- Troubleshoot and resolve middleware, integration,
and content management-related issues.
- Monitor system health and proactively address performance bottlenecks and operational risks.
- Provide technical guidance, mentoring, and knowledge-sharing sessions to team members.
- Review architecture and recommend improvements to enhance performance, reliability, and scalability.
- Prepare operational reports and support audit, compliance, and governance requirements.
- Drive automation, continuous improvement initiatives, and operational best practices.
